[Keynote Speeches] Transformation, Integration and Innovation Net-Zero 2050: Integration and Innovations
Session Description
To strengthen response to the global climate crisis, countries around the world have been setting a more specific and reinforced goal of Net-Zero CO2 emission in the long term, along with the establishment of a clean energy system to respond to climate change. This ambitious and new goal requires the conversion from using fossil fuel into a new energy system which entails the overall changes in energy mechanisms including supply and demand. Such energy system conversion will require significant investment such as technology development and new facilities, as well as institutional improvement and market changes to support it. In addition, conflicts between various values, including friction with existing systems, may occur during policy implementation. Therefore, for effective policy implementation, it is essential to establish an implementation strategy that can minimize social costs in consideration of each country's social and economic conditions. In terms of industries and enterprises, for the purpose of the Net-Zero conversion of production/consumption, they need to set up and implement transitional development strategies which focus on technology innovation and investment, and minimize risk factors by accurately predicting market changes. In the global aspect, due to the nature of energy activities of countries around the world being linked through energy movement, in order to achieve a successful global Net-Zero, it is necessary to prepare and promote global cooperation strategies from a multilateral standpoint as well as individual national policies. In promoting the Net-Zero policy, each country can achieve the energy sector change that each country aims for through interaction only when changes in the global energy sector as well as their own energy sector occur together.
